Abstract | Researches on language attitudes in Guangzhou have demonstrated that the language attitudes have been changing and differences were found among age groups. Studies of xiehouyu in dialects, like Cantonese xiehouyu require attention. Taking these two elements together, the present study examines Guangzhou Cantonese xiehouyu and the language attitudes of Cantonese speakers in Guangzhou. It is hypothesized that older Guangzhou people have more positive attitudes and higher familiarity to Cantonese xiehouyu. Meanwhile, it is expected that xiehouyu are not commonly used in spite of their considerable recognition of cultural values. An online questionnaire including questions about the familiarity of xiehouyu and attitudes towards xiehouyu is designed.
Responses of 265 Guangzhou local people are collected. Results are in accordance with the hypothesis in general. It suggests that age is an important factor in the degree of knowledge and attitudes of Guangzhou Cantonese xiehouyu, which the older generation has a better knowledge of xiehouyu and higher frequency in using xiehouyu either. It also turns out that the people have different attitudes towards Mandarin xiehouyu and Cantonese xiehouyu, people who speak Cantonese as dominant language have higher evaluation to Cantonese xiehouyu than Mandarin-dominant speakers. Additionally, it is inferred that the knowledge of Mandarin xiehouyu may affect their efficiency of Cantonese xiehouyu.
